What moves me most in a photograph?
Not that it’s technically flawless as much as that the image evokes an emotion inside me and takes me back to a special moment in time. My favorite photograph of my chidhood is of my father standing next to me while I run my hands through a little stream, and he gazes off into the distance puffing on a cigarette. It’s such a simple image and yet it never fails to make my tummy flutter with remembering all the other countless times my father just stood beside me. And now I have my own family, and I can be a bit maniacal in my instinct to capture as much my loved ones through photography as possible. But I can hardly help myself. Time is so fleeting and I treasure each image of every expression, emotion, & glimpse into their personalities that I have taken of them. My desire is to take photographs for you that you will value in the same way…whether it’s of your wedding and the start of your own new family, or of simply another day in your extraordinary life.
